V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
V2EX 提问指南
in1024days
V2EX  ›  问与答

关于 Responsive Design 的场景

  •  
  •   in1024days · 2015-02-11 17:49:53 +08:00 · 2426 次点击
    这是一个创建于 3609 天前的主题,其中的信息可能已经有所发展或是发生改变。

    大家好,关于 Responsive Design, 我有几个问题想请教,请大家发表下自己的看法

    Responsive Design 应该是目前网站设计的一个热点了吧,自己设计网站的时候,也会考虑到通过一些Javascript和CSS来保证在移动设备上的显示效果。

    但是,对于一些外包类或者有特殊需求的网站开发,比如:
    1. 移动设备上的错误要求是弹出对话框,而在网页上是内联显示的
    2. 移动设备上的显示效果要求仿native applicaiton, 在网页上是标准显示
    3. 移动设备上的背景图片和网页上的图片要求是不一样的,就是完全的两张照片,比如前者是小狗,后者是小猫的图片

    在上述的情况下,大家还会选择Responsive Design嘛?还是会考虑在移动设备和传统桌面上使用不同的网站,通过wurfl和UA来进行网站的导航?

    自己不是做前端的,最近接触了好些这方面的东西,觉得很困惑,欢迎大家指教或者一起讨论

    3 条回复    2015-02-11 21:37:07 +08:00
    liuyuntian
        1
    liuyuntian  
       2015-02-11 18:28:58 +08:00
    本来就是一个技术性的技巧,专门成了一个名词了。这里的问题不在于前端表现是什么样,应该是多渠道之间如何配合。

    PC 端的所有功能一定要在 Mobile 端体现吗?如果不是,为什么要自适应 Mobile 呢?
    kokdemo
        2
    kokdemo  
       2015-02-11 18:31:02 +08:00
    响应式是一个不得以为之的办法。

    感觉是减少了工作量,实际上为了适配更多的设备,工作量没有少多少。

    将来的趋势肯定是组件化设计。
    soulteary
        3
    soulteary  
       2015-02-11 21:37:07 +08:00
    看维护的人的技术栈,和产品的复杂程度,维护的人数,平均水平,访客客户端环境比重

    简单的功能一律css,涉及交互和逻辑比较多的,使用js和css,完全的组件提供,单独使用js+css(这里还和打包策略有关系,移动端更加需要combo resource)

    1.需要js实现,或者css组件根据设备media改样式就好;
    2.需要辅助框架,github上搜索吧,各大厂商多多少少都做了;
    3.css和js都能做,看变更频繁程度和发布assets css和js的方便程度和抽象程度。
    关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   实用小工具   ·   2518 人在线   最高记录 6679   ·     Select Language
    创意工作者们的社区
    World is powered by solitude
    VERSION: 3.9.8.5 · 23ms · UTC 15:33 · PVG 23:33 · LAX 07:33 · JFK 10:33
    Developed with CodeLauncher
    ♥ Do have faith in what you're doing.